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Recommended Posts

я так понял мне не нужно обновляться.

автору спасибо, помог запустить

все робит

просто как двери, ничего лишнего, и более чем достаточно для того, чтобы не взорвать мозг покупателю.

Надіслати
Поділитися на інших сайтах


Шаблон не стандартный. Выдает ошибку Fatal error: Cannot redeclare ControllerProductSearch::ajax() Два раза проверил, добавил все верно.

Два варианта - либо отключить другой модуль поиска совсем (по уму, во избежание конфликтов при использовании тех же селекторов вывода поиска), либо функцию в модуле AutoSearch переименовать, решение в ЛС написал

 

Cannot redeclare ajax() - ну не могут два модуля поиска одновременно двумя попами на один унитаз сесть использовать разные функции с одинаковым названием! :-D

Надіслати
Поділитися на інших сайтах

Добавил в код вывод изображений и артикула, вследствие чего блоки стали высокими, а в магазине будет много товаров, с одинаковыми именами, хотелось, что бы выводилось только первые 20 блоков, не понимаю, как правильно это организовать, думаю, как-то через селекторы

upd:

Все, решено, это делается через php.

Змінено користувачем afwollis
не покупал
Надіслати
Поділитися на інших сайтах


  • 2 weeks later...

Модуль обновлен до версии 1.02

 

исправлен баг с перепутанными полями SKU и UPC для версий Opencart/ocStore 1.5.4.х и выше;
переименована функция поиска во избежание конфликтов с другими модулями при совпадении;
добавлен вариант выбора кодировки в настройки модуля;
добавлена возможность вывода "показать все результаты" в списке результатов;

Надіслати
Поділитися на інших сайтах

  • 2 weeks later...

На масштабных проектах не тестировал - под рукой таких нет.

Теоретически, если сайт с 100.000 позиций работает без тормозов - и с модулем проблем не должно быть.

 

На сайте, указанном в качестве примера megaburg.ru, чуть больше 2600 позиций, сам сайт на обычном (не vds) хостинге; в самом модуле для поиска используется один sql-запрос.

Надіслати
Поділитися на інших сайтах

Привет. Подскажите как сделать что бы в выпадающем окне выводилась вместо нормальной цены, акционная если она есть?

Надіслати
Поділитися на інших сайтах

Привет. Подскажите как сделать что бы в выпадающем окне выводилась вместо нормальной цены, акционная если она есть?

:blink: ???

 

Если в настройках модуля включили показ цены - будет выведена цена товара. Если на этот товар действует акция - покажет обе цены, основную и акционную

Надіслати
Поділитися на інших сайтах

:blink: ???

 

Если в настройках модуля включили показ цены - будет выведена цена товара. Если на этот товар действует акция - покажет обе цены, основную и акционную

 

Вот товар со скидкой http://climatecool.com.ua/kondicionery/gree-gwh07na-k1nna4a-standart-plyus

Вот он в поиске http://prntscr.com/5aax0g

Вот товар в админке http://prntscr.com/5aaxbr

Надіслати
Поділитися на інших сайтах

Вот товар со скидкой http://climatecool.com.ua/kondicionery/gree-gwh07na-k1nna4a-standart-plyus

Вот он в поиске http://prntscr.com/5aax0g

Вот товар в админке http://prntscr.com/5aaxbr

 

Чудес не бывает - скорей всего что-то на уровне движка менялось. У меня, да и у всех купивших такой проблемы не наблюдалось.

 

Отправил запрос в личку

Надіслати
Поділитися на інших сайтах

Подскажите, что где прописать, чтобы надпись "Показать все результаты" сделать на 2-х языках?

В catalog/controller/product/search.php (куда добавляли код из файла readme.txt)

 

найти и исправить строку

$data[$key]['viewall'] = $this->config->get('autosearch_viewall');

 

например

$data[$key]['viewall'] = 'здесь будет текст';

 

только про кодировку UTF-8 без BOM не забывать

Надіслати
Поділитися на інших сайтах

Подскажите в чем может быть проблема, установил работал все ок, но потом перестал вбиваешь в поиск модуль не реагирует, устанавливал колфильтр может с ним в конф кто сталкивался??? 

Надіслати
Поділитися на інших сайтах


Подскажите в чем может быть проблема, установил работал все ок, но потом перестал вбиваешь в поиск модуль не реагирует, устанавливал колфильтр может с ним в конф кто сталкивался??? 

 

По всей видимости где-то намудрили. Ссылку на сайт для начала - я не телепат :-D

 

Самый простой вариант - открыть инструкцию по установке и проверить - все ли верно сделано

Змінено користувачем AlexDW
Надіслати
Поділитися на інших сайтах

Да наверно  где то намудрил, сайт на локалке в разработке, восстановил сайт из бекапа вроде работает все нормально, по моему вы и писали мне как бекап делать за это тоже спасибо.

Надіслати
Поділитися на інших сайтах


В catalog/controller/product/search.php (куда добавляли код из файла readme.txt)

 

найти и исправить строку

$data[$key]['viewall'] = $this->config->get('autosearch_viewall');

 

например

$data[$key]['viewall'] = 'здесь будет текст';

 

только про кодировку UTF-8 без BOM не забывать

хорошо, а как сделать многоязычность?

Надіслати
Поділитися на інших сайтах


Многоязычность - это как?

 

Изначально в архиве два языковых файла модуля - русский и английский, открывайте и меняйте значение text_viewall в нужном ;)

(например admin/language/russian/module/autosearch.php - для русского)

 

Только не забудьте обратно исправить в catalog/controller/product/search.php (куда добавляли код из файла readme.txt) строку

 

$data[$key]['viewall'] = $this->config->get('autosearch_viewall');

 

чтобы текст из языкового файла модуля выводило

 

PS: сорри - тупанул, когда спрашивали первый раз про изменение текста :-D

Надіслати
Поділитися на інших сайтах

Многоязычность - это как?

 

Изначально в архиве два языковых файла модуля - русский и английский, открывайте и меняйте значение text_viewall в нужном ;)

(например admin/language/russian/module/autosearch.php - для русского)

 

Только не забудьте обратно исправить в catalog/controller/product/search.php (куда добавляли код из файла readme.txt) строку

 

$data[$key]['viewall'] = $this->config->get('autosearch_viewall');

 

чтобы текст из языкового файла модуля выводило

 

PS: сорри - тупанул, когда спрашивали первый раз про изменение текста :-D

на сайте два языка, но подозреваю, что как реализовано в модуле, язык не будет меняться на самом сайте. Только в админке. В модуле во фронтенде будет выводиться только язык по умолчанию. А нужно чтобы строка менялась в зависимости от выбранного пользователем языка на самом сайте.

Надіслати
Поділитися на інших сайтах


Модуль обновлен до версии 1.03

добавлены языковые файлы для изменения надписи "показать все результаты" при смене языка (rus/eng);

 

Отдельная благодарность hover за выявленную проблему

Надіслати
Поділитися на інших сайтах

Модуль обновлен до версии 1.03

добавлены языковые файлы для изменения надписи "показать все результаты" при смене языка (rus/eng);

 

Отдельная благодарность hover за выявленную проблему

О теперь все работает. Добавили текстовую переменную. Еще вопрос, планируется ли вот такой функционал: если по введенному запросу, ничего не находит модуль в товарах, выводить окно с кастомным текстом? Или хотя бы с надписью, что ничего не найдено. 

Надіслати
Поділитися на інших сайтах


О теперь все работает. Добавили текстовую переменную. Еще вопрос, планируется ли вот такой функционал: если по введенному запросу, ничего не находит модуль в товарах, выводить окно с кастомным текстом? Или хотя бы с надписью, что ничего не найдено. 

 

Это уже явный перебор, так от магазина лишь одно поле поиска останется :-D

 

Отсутствие результата при наборе в поиске - сам по себе результат. Пользователю лишь достаточно нажать поиск, чтобы эту надпись увидеть. Модуль был задуман как вспомогательный - перегружать его подобными вещами не планирую.

Надіслати
Поділитися на інших сайтах

  • 1 month later...

Добрый день.

 

Спасибо за Ваш модуль! Все работает замечательно.

 

Скажите, пожалуйста, так задумано изначально или нужно что-то ковырять - при поиске любого товара выпадают найденные варианты, НО если их не выбрать, а нажать просто ентер, то на странице поиска перед покупателем будут ВСЕ товары, представленные в магазине. На демо сайте проверила, там тоже самое.

 

Есть подозрение,что filter pro может "выкидывать" все товары на страницу поиска.

 

Проблема решена - дело было в фильтре

Змінено користувачем freetime
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.